Redland Plain Tile

A cross-cambered concrete plain tile of traditional appearance, designed to be easy to fix. Available in a wide range of natural colours to offer a variety of design options.

image

Double Roman

An interlocking concrete tile with the look of a classic clay roman seen across Europe with the benefits of cost and quickness of fitting of a concrete interlocking tile with a distinctive Roman profile, boasting a gentle roll and subtle pans. It is available in a wide range of colours to blend harmoniously with any environment and is compatible with a wide range of fittings and accessories.

image

Landmark Double Pantile

Designed to complement the warmth and character of the British built environment, the Landmark Double Pantile offers traditional appeal both in colour and profile, with a rounded leading edge enhancing its classic good looks. The Landmark Double Pantile is offered in two heritage colours, Terracotta Brindle and Brown Brindle, and a comprehensive range of matching fittings and accessories.

image

Landmark Double Roman

Landmark Double Roman tiles combine the special long-lasting Landmark surface finish with the popular Double Roman profile. Available in two authentic clay colours, they are ideal for maintaining the look of a traditional Double Roman roof at a considerable saving over new or reclaimed clay.

image

Grovebury

A double pantile shape is quicker and easier to lay than a single pantile design. However, the Grovebury concrete interlocking tile still retains the traditional, gentle flowing lines of a classic pantile to blend easily and harmoniously into any environment. A low pitch, wide variety of colours and two surface textures makes Grovebury a popular choice for both new build and renovation.

image

Regent

Traditionally shaped, this concrete tile provides a striking, bold effect that can be laid as low as 12.5º. Manufactured with a choice of through coloured or granular finishes to easily blend into both historical and modern environments.

image

Renown

A neat low-profile tile that comes in a variety of through coloured and granular faced finishes. Designed to blend unobtrusively into any environment with a more contemporary feel and square edged profile. Easy to cut and fix.

image

Fenland Pantile

A classic single pantile shape in a modern interlocking concrete tile, synonymous with the single pantiles of the South East and East Anglia. Available in a range of subtle through coloured finishes.

image

Redland 49

A visually appealing, small interlocking cambered tile that has defined the roofscapes of London and the South East for more than 50 years. This tile has recently been improved and with its ease of installation is a major benefit in domestic new build or re-roofing applications. Available in a range of attractive colours.

image

DuoPlain

DuoPlain combines the classic proportions and good looks of traditional plain tiles with all the time and cost-saving benefits of a modern, large-format interlocking tile. Engineered for strength, ease of handling and ease of installation, it fulfils the three main demands of a modern roofing site. Available in five popular colours, DuoPlain also comes with a full range of matching fittings and accessories

image

Heathland

A concrete plain tile featuring variation in hanging length, irregular sides and subtle surface texturing finished with randomly applied fine sands which combine to create all the visual features of a handmade clay tile but at a fraction of the cost. The range of colours has been carefully developed to offer real alternatives to the leading handmade clay tiles in the market. And, as well as the quality, cost saving and aesthetic benefits, Heathland tiles embody far less CO2 than their clay tile equivalents; good looks that cost you and the environment less. Wealden Red and Elizabethan are brand new additions to this unique range of tiles.

image

Stonewold II

The original flat-profile concrete slate with interlocking edges that make the roof easy to build even at pitches as low as 17.5°.

image

Mini Stonewold

A flat concrete slate which can be laid at pitches as low as 17.5°, for new build or re-roofing applications. Our most economical concrete slate with interlocking edges for simple construction.

image

Mockbond Mini Stonewold

A flat concrete slate which can be laid at pitches as low as 17.5°, for new build or re-roofing applications. Our most economical concrete slate with interlocking edges for simple construction. The slate has a dummy bond line down its centre line to create the impression of two small units and suggests the appearance of a small format slate of tile when laid.

image

Landmark Slate

With their clean lines and rich, long lasting colour, Landmark Slates capture the unmistakable style and appeal of Britain's dominant roofing material. Offered in two colours, Brecon Grey and Snowdon Grey, each slate incorporates subtle colour differences to produce a laid roof with the understated colour variations typical of natural slate. Landmark Slate is complemented by a full matching range of fittings and accessories.

image

Saxon Slate

Designed with a riven surface and chamfered edge to give the appearance of authentic quarried slate, Saxon matches this visual appeal with the convenience and performance of a machine-made slate. With a minimum pitch of 25º Saxon offers the design flexibility to produce roofscapes of quality and distinction. Saxon is now available in three colours with the latest additions being Welsh Blue and Highland Black. Welsh Blue replicates the traditional blue-grey slate from the heart of Snowdonia whilst Highland Black is a good match for the black-grey slate of Scotland. Uniquely within the Redland range, these colours have a high quality paint finish creating a strong and consistent roofscape.

image

Richmond Slate

Richmond provides a cost effective roofing solution where an authentic slate appearance is called for. Its unique design offers a thin leading edge and hidden interlock without compromising strength, durability and weathertightness.
